Step 1: Fill a 5-gallon bucket with pool water and place it on a pool step so the water level inside matches the pool.
Step 2: Mark the water level inside the bucket and the pool level outside with tape or a marker.
Step 3: Wait 24 hours with the pump off. Compare the two levels.
Result: If the pool level dropped more than the bucket, you have a leak. If they dropped the same amount, it is just evaporation.
